Awaiting the rising moon.

Amongst the trees
that gently sway
Upon a sparkling
summers day
A melody ringing true
and fair
Sweetest song's
these love birds bare
Serenading
Awaiting the rising moon
Moments
After the fading sun
Had sleepily lay down
It's head
In tender song
Beneath the stars
As all of gods children
Are tucked away in bed
Love birds serenading
Into the night
A peaceful song
Until morning light.
